Scanning yes. Browsing, no. :-( -Chris
Sent from my iPhone On 25/02/2013, at 11:40 PM, Olivier Lamy <[email protected]> wrote: > this can happen if the repo is under scan and in the same time you are > browsing tru the ui. > Normally it's more quiet with trunk. but it's more a warning rather > than an error. > > 2013/2/25 Chris Graham <[email protected]>: >> Hi All. >> >> As a bit of background. I'm setting up a brand new instance of Archiva >> 1.4-M4 in AIX, udner WAS8. >> >> The repos have been copied from the old Archiva 1.3 server, but the rest of >> the setup is new. >> >> So, in some ways it's a first time setup, in others, not. >> >> In looking though the logs, I see lots of errors/warnings such as this: >> >> 2013-02-25 18:47:44,757 [pool-3-thread-1] ERROR >> org.apache.archiva.repository.scanner.functors.ConsumerProcessFileClosure >> [] - Consumer [create-archiva-metadata] had an error when processing file >> [/data/archiva/data/repositories/racv.release/com/ibm/racv/cs/wmb/EXG_CS08_bar_11a/ >> 4.1.0.6/EXG_CS08_bar_11a-4.1.0.6-sources.jar]: Unable to update a stale >> item: item.save() >> java.lang.RuntimeException: Unable to update a stale item: item.save() >> at >> org.apache.archiva.metadata.repository.jcr.JcrMetadataRepository.save(JcrMetadataRepository.java:1238) >> ~[metadata-store-jcr-1.4-M4-SNAPSHOT.jar:?] >> at >> org.apache.archiva.metadata.repository.RepositorySession.save(RepositorySession.java:69) >> ~[metadata-repository-api-1.4-M4-SNAPSHOT.jar:1.4-M4-SNAPSHOT] >> at >> org.apache.archiva.consumers.metadata.ArchivaMetadataCreationConsumer.processFile(ArchivaMetadataCreationConsumer.java:204) >> ~[archiva-metadata-consumer-1.4-M4-SNAPSHOT.jar:?] >> at >> org.apache.archiva.consumers.metadata.ArchivaMetadataCreationConsumer.processFile(ArchivaMetadataCreationConsumer.java:229) >> ~[archiva-metadata-consumer-1.4-M4-SNAPSHOT.jar:?] >> at >> org.apache.archiva.repository.scanner.functors.ConsumerProcessFileClosure.execute(ConsumerProcessFileClosure.java:60) >> [archiva-repository-scanner-1.4-M4-SNAPSHOT.jar:?] >> at >> org.apache.commons.collections.functors.IfClosure.execute(IfClosure.java:118) >> [commons-collections-3.2.1.jar:3.2.1] >> at >> org.apache.commons.collections.CollectionUtils.forAllDo(CollectionUtils.java:389) >> [commons-collections-3.2.1.jar:3.2.1] >> at >> org.apache.archiva.repository.scanner.RepositoryScannerInstance.directoryWalkStep(RepositoryScannerInstance.java:163) >> [archiva-repository-scanner-1.4-M4-SNAPSHOT.jar:?] >> at >> org.codehaus.plexus.util.DirectoryWalker.fireStep(DirectoryWalker.java:174) >> [plexus-utils-3.0.8.jar:?] >> at >> org.codehaus.plexus.util.DirectoryWalker.scanDir(DirectoryWalker.java:392) >> [plexus-utils-3.0.8.jar:?] >> at >> org.codehaus.plexus.util.DirectoryWalker.scanDir(DirectoryWalker.java:386) >> [plexus-utils-3.0.8.jar:?] >> at >> org.codehaus.plexus.util.DirectoryWalker.scanDir(DirectoryWalker.java:386) >> [plexus-utils-3.0.8.jar:?] >> at >> org.codehaus.plexus.util.DirectoryWalker.scanDir(DirectoryWalker.java:386) >> [plexus-utils-3.0.8.jar:?] >> at >> org.codehaus.plexus.util.DirectoryWalker.scanDir(DirectoryWalker.java:386) >> [plexus-utils-3.0.8.jar:?] >> at >> org.codehaus.plexus.util.DirectoryWalker.scanDir(DirectoryWalker.java:386) >> [plexus-utils-3.0.8.jar:?] >> at >> org.codehaus.plexus.util.DirectoryWalker.scanDir(DirectoryWalker.java:386) >> [plexus-utils-3.0.8.jar:?] >> at >> org.codehaus.plexus.util.DirectoryWalker.scanDir(DirectoryWalker.java:386) >> [plexus-utils-3.0.8.jar:?] >> at >> org.codehaus.plexus.util.DirectoryWalker.scan(DirectoryWalker.java:345) >> [plexus-utils-3.0.8.jar:?] >> at >> org.apache.archiva.repository.scanner.DefaultRepositoryScanner.scan(DefaultRepositoryScanner.java:139) >> [archiva-repository-scanner-1.4-M4-SNAPSHOT.jar:?] >> at >> org.apache.archiva.repository.scanner.DefaultRepositoryScanner.scan(DefaultRepositoryScanner.java:71) >> [archiva-repository-scanner-1.4-M4-SNAPSHOT.jar:?] >> at >> org.apache.archiva.scheduler.repository.ArchivaRepositoryScanningTaskExecutor.executeTask(ArchivaRepositoryScanningTaskExecutor.java:163) >> [archiva-scheduler-repository-1.4-M4-SNAPSHOT.jar:?] >> at >> org.apache.archiva.redback.components.taskqueue.execution.ThreadedTaskQueueExecutor$ExecutorRunnable$1.run(ThreadedTaskQueueExecutor.java:117) >> [spring-taskqueue-2.0.jar:?] >> at >> java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:452) >> [?:1.6.0] >> at >> java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:314) [?:1.6.0] >> at java.util.concurrent.FutureTask.run(FutureTask.java:149) >> [?:1.6.0] >> at >> java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:897) >> [?:1.6.0] >> at >> java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:919) >> [?:1.6.0] >> at java.lang.Thread.run(Thread.java:772) [?:1.6.0] >> Caused by: javax.jcr.InvalidItemStateException: Unable to update a stale >> item: item.save() >> at >> org.apache.jackrabbit.core.ItemSaveOperation.perform(ItemSaveOperation.java:262)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.session.SessionState.perform(SessionState.java:216)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at org.apache.jackrabbit.core.ItemImpl.perform(ItemImpl.java:91)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at org.apache.jackrabbit.core.ItemImpl.save(ItemImpl.java:329)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.session.SessionSaveOperation.perform(SessionSaveOperation.java:65)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.session.SessionState.perform(SessionState.java:216)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.SessionImpl.perform(SessionImpl.java:361)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.SessionImpl.save(SessionImpl.java:812)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.archiva.metadata.repository.jcr.JcrMetadataRepository.save(JcrMetadataRepository.java:1234) >> ~[metadata-store-jcr-1.4-M4-SNAPSHOT.jar:?] >> ... 27 more >> Caused by: org.apache.jackrabbit.core.state.StaleItemStateException: >> 488246bf-f292-42a5-8538-a165ac4a4b6b/{}namespace has been modified >> externally >> at >> org.apache.jackrabbit.core.state.SharedItemStateManager$Update.begin(SharedItemStateManager.java:679)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.state.SharedItemStateManager.beginUpdate(SharedItemStateManager.java:1507)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.state.SharedItemStateManager.update(SharedItemStateManager.java:1537)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.state.LocalItemStateManager.update(LocalItemStateManager.java:400)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.state.XAItemStateManager.update(XAItemStateManager.java:354)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.state.LocalItemStateManager.update(LocalItemStateManager.java:375)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.state.SessionItemStateManager.update(SessionItemStateManager.java:275)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.ItemSaveOperation.perform(ItemSaveOperation.java:258)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.session.SessionState.perform(SessionState.java:216)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at org.apache.jackrabbit.core.ItemImpl.perform(ItemImpl.java:91)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at org.apache.jackrabbit.core.ItemImpl.save(ItemImpl.java:329)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.session.SessionSaveOperation.perform(SessionSaveOperation.java:65)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.session.SessionState.perform(SessionState.java:216)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.SessionImpl.perform(SessionImpl.java:361)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.jackrabbit.core.SessionImpl.save(SessionImpl.java:812) >> ~[jackrabbit-core-2.6.0.jar:2.6.0] >> at >> org.apache.archiva.metadata.repository.jcr.JcrMetadataRepository.save(JcrMetadataRepository.java:1234) >> ~[metadata-store-jcr-1.4-M4-SNAPSHOT.jar:?] >> ... 27 more >> >> >> Does this make sense to anyone? >> >> -Chris > > > > -- > Olivier Lamy > Talend: http://coders.talend.com > http://twitter.com/olamy | http://linkedin.com/in/olamy
